Once a client pays the retainer, that money is placed in a separate accountand the professional or company (such as a law firm) will then bill against that amount as they work on the contracted matter at hand.
In a definitive sense, a retainer is a fee that is paid in advance in order to hold services (ie. a wedding or event date). While a deposit may also reserve a date, it is returned when the services have been completed. A retainer is by default non-refundable and is not returned.
This is a legal contract between the law firm and the client setting forth the terms of the legal services to be provided and how the client will be charged for the services.
Retainer billing is a payment model often used by freelance contractors as a means of ensuring reliable cash flow from clients who access their services on a regular basis.
A retainer fee is an advance payment thats made by a client to a professional, and it is considered a down payment on the future services rendered by that professional. Regardless of occupation, the retainer fee funds the initial expenses of the working relationship.
Why Do Some Lawyers Insist on a Retainer? A legal retainer is an insurance. While a retainer is no guarantee of your financial abilities to pay for the entirety of the oncoming legal fees, a retainer fee at least ensures that your attorney receives some compensation for the time spent working on your case.
What should be included on a retainer invoice? Vendor contact details. Customer contact details. Invoice date and number. Description of services provided. Quantity of goods or hours worked. Total balance due. Due date for payment. Tax (if applicable)
A retainer agreement is a contract between a client and a professional who requires an upfront payment applied to future work. A retainer can be set up as a one-time payment or for a recurring period. The agreement will detail compensation, hours, contingencies, and any other terms for the services provided.
